In this episode, I dig into the gap between what corporations say and what they actually do when it comes to labor. The argument is blunt: many companies aren’t struggling to find talent, they’re struggling to find talent willing to accept the pay and treatment they want to offer. From layoffs dressed up as AI strategy to rehiring people as contractors without benefits, this episode makes the case that the numbers may look cleaner on a balance sheet while the human cost keeps piling up.
